#846672 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#846672 is composed of 51.8% red, 40%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 336 degrees, a saturation of 12.8% and a lightness of 45.9%. #846672 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cce4 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#846672 color description : Dark grayish pink.
#846672 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#846672 has RGB values of R:132, G:102,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.14,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8676978.

Shades and Tints of #846672
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#846672
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6f74 is the less saturated color, while #e7035e is the most saturated one.
